Hello, I am Tsuyoshi Kawakami the owner of Urakawa Koi Farm. Welcome to my new blog on Niigata-Nishikigoi.com.

During the year I will provide regular updates about what we are doing on the farm.  Today I would like to tell you some of our history.

Urakawa Koi Farm was started by my great grandfather, Chuzo Kawakami, at the start of the 20th century, we believe it was 1917.  It was then carried on by my grandfather Torakichi Kawakami.  It was my great grandfather's Sanke that became a very famous bloodline known as Torazo Sanke, ever since we have been most famously known as 'Torazo'.

I am the 5th generation of the Kawakami family.  The name 'Torazo' comes from my great great grandfather, the 1st generation, who was called Torazo Kawakami.  It has always been our house name and then it became our business brand name.

My father, Hiroshi Kawakami, took over the running of the farm in the 1950's just as Nishikigoi were starting to become very popular enabling our business to grow.

I have been running Urakawa Koi Farm of over 10 years now and it is my responsibility to uphold and build on the traditions of the Torazo name.

In 2008 we spawned 9 sets of parents:

  • 3 Sanke
  • 4 Kohaku
  • 1 Showa
  • 1 Goshiki
